On Wednesday, 22 July 2020 04:09:24 CEST Bihong Yu wrote:
+    if (virDirCreate(cfg->dbusStateDir, 0770, cfg->user, cfg->group,
+                     VIR_DIR_CREATE_ALLOW_EXIST) < 0) {
+        virReportSystemError(errno, _("Failed to create dbus state dir %s"),
+                             cfg->dbusStateDir);

Minor notes on the message:
- spell "D-Bus" correctly
- no need to abbreviate "directory"
- quote the path placeholder
so I suggest something like:
  "Failed to create the D-Bus state directory '%s'"
